ZIP code 60515 is a densely settled ZIP (a standard USPS delivery area) in Downers Grove, DuPage County, Illinois, with 27,503 residents across 29.2 square miles, a density of 942 people per square mile, in the Chicago time zone.

ZIP 60515 skews affluent, with a median household income of $123,197 (54% above the Illinois average), while per-capita income is $73,497. Poverty here runs at 5.7%, with unemployment measured at 3.9%. On housing, the median home value is $461,200 (140% above the state average) with median rent at $1,661 per month, and 75.8% of occupied units are owner-occupied.

This is a highly-educated ZIP: 62.5%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her, the median age is 44, and the average commute is 27 minutes. Home values in ZIP 60515 have increased 11.6% over the past year (2024). Since 2000, this ZIP has seen +134% cumulative appreciation.

Year Annual Change HPI Index
2020 -0.1% 173
2021 +4.0% 180
2022 +12.6% 203
2023 +3.4% 209
2024 +11.6% 234

What businesses operate in this ZIP?

Census Bureau data shows 1,849 business establishments in ZIP 60515, employing approximately 52,551 people with a combined annual payroll of $4,818,316,000.

How have home values changed in ZIP code 60515?
According to the FHFA House Price Index, home values in ZIP 60515 increased by 11.6% in 2024. Since 2000, home values in this ZIP have appreciated by approximately 134%. This is a developmental index based on repeat sales and appraisal data from Fannie Mae and Freddie Mac.
